A Fino on its first steps toward becoming an Amontillado, a wine traditionally labeled by winemakers and connoisseurs as Fino Amontillado—no matter how unfavorable the current legislation seems to be toward this ancient category. This is an old wine that expresses like no other, through the action of time, the stunning chalky soils of the best Pedro Ximénez vineyards in the Montilla ridge.
The wine has been sourced from the oldest fino solera in Pérez Barquero’s Bodega Los Amigos: a total of 63 butts located in third row, of which we had the privilege to choose 28 that represent the current state of the solera. Seeking a distinctive character we opted for those butts that most clearly showed an incipient amontillamiento while preserving the fino character—as proved by its alcoholic content only slightly above 15%.
Telltale notes of early stages of amontillamiento, as well as the concentration of aromas and flavors, evidence its notable age—estimated above 15 years. But there is no question this is still a fino, aged under a fragile layer of flor that time has darkened, weakened, and partly torn into patches.
